body {
  margin: 0;
}

* {
  -webkit-box-sizing: border-box;
     -moz-box-sizing: border-box;
          box-sizing: border-box;
}

.logo {
	position: absolute;
  top:50%;
  left:50%;
  transform: translate(-50%,-50%);
  -moz-transform: translate(-50%,-50%);
  -webkit-transform: translate(-50%,-50%);
    
	
}

.logo img {
  width: 100%;
  max-width: 400px;
  padding:20px;
}